Witchy Aesthetics

green witch: freshly pressed flowers, walking through a field of wildflowers, talking to the trees, terrariums, plants sitting on the windowsill, forest sounds

kitchen witch: cookbooks, stirring tea with intent, lots and lots of jars, herbs and more herbs, the smells of baking, tea blends swirling in jars 

storm witch: lightning crackling, calling up a storm, dancing in the rain, getting excited when you feel a storm coming, checking the weather activity

dream witch: sleepy eyes, soft blankets, meditating in the mornings to remember your dreams, reality checks, sleeping with crystals under your pillow

divination witch: wearing your pendulum as a necklace, sleeping with your tarot deck, shaky hands, too many tarot decks, meditating with your tools

sea witch: jars of seawater, walking barefooted on the sand, sitting on the beach at night, missing the seashore, balmy sea breeze, seashell collection

lunar witch: setting alarms for moon phases, talking to the moon, making moon water, getting ready for the next lunar eclipse, quiet moonlit nights

spirit witch: bonding with spirit companions, feeling the presences in a room, setting out offerings, seeing shadows out of the corner of your eyes, amethyst

fire witch: a whole bunch of scented candles, the smell of incense, cosy warmth, dancing flames, jars of ashes, almost burning the whole house down

crystal witch: keeping crystals in your pockets, crystals sitting on your windowsill under the moonlight, crystalline light reflections

water witch: way too many jars, running out in the middle of a storm to collect water, carrying a jar everywhere, shower cleansing and grounding rituals

tech witch: embedding sigils in code, stereoscopic light of a phone screen, ambient soundtracks, witchy phone apps, emoji spells, digital grimoires

music witch: jamming to your tracks over a spell, shufflemancy, headphones on earbuds in, charging tools with your speakers, playlist for every occasion

urban witch: dollar stores, carrying around their magickal tools, sigils for not missing the bus or train, finding that one witch book in local bookstores

glamour witch: sigils on the mirror, rose quartz in random places, makeup bags, looking fly, youtube channels on makeup, on-the-spot glamours

closeted witch: hiding grimoires in drawers, sigils for invisibility, waiting for everyone else to go out, performing spells behind locked doors at night

art witches: moon water in your paint cup, paint-stained fingers, charmed drawing tablet, colour corresponding your art supplies, local bookshops

Witch tip: When you pick up candles from the dollar store, go for ones that come in sealable containers! Once the candle is used up, you can wash out the glass and use it to store herbs in a neat, decorative way 🌷

Better Fortune Tea Spell

 Better Fortune Tea Spell

You will need:

• All Natural Ginseng Tea or Herbal Mixture

• One teaspoon of Ground Ginger

• One half a teaspoon of Ground Cinnamon

• One eighth a teaspoon of Ground Nutmeg ( or one fourth depends on the person and amount of luck needed)

• Two teaspoons of sugar (or however many you want, I personally think Two is best)

• One half to One teaspoon of Honey/Agave nectar ( Optional.)

• One Lemon slice or a fourth a teaspoon of Lemon Juice

• Strong Belief and Faith

Preparing:

Begin by making your Ginseng Herbal Mixture . Then, begin adding your herbs, I find that while adding my herbs it helps to voice what they are and what i'm using them for. Add your teaspoon of Ginger for strength and energy. Stir well until fully incorporated. Proceed to add your eighth a teaspoon of nutmeg for luck, followed by your cinnamon for love and luck as well as strength and success. Stir until both herbs are well incorporated. Next add your sugar for love and flavour (mostly flavour). Stir until completely dissolved before adding (if you chose) Honey/Agave nectar can also be used for love (but mostly flavour). Finally, add in the Lemon Juice to reduce negativity (because no one needs that in their life), and to cleanse. Once you have mixed that in take a moment to pray to your deity (optional). Truly believe that your luck and fortune will change for the better and begin drinking.

12 Days of Shadow Work

This is a for-starters, by-a-starter little “challenge” for witchblr that I came up with, based on questions I’ve already asked myself or plan to ask myself in the process of doing shadow work! Super simple concept, just one question per day. Since there’s only 12 days, you can spread things out through the whole month of December to give your mind and emotions a break! 🎄 Day One: What does my inner child want that they never got? Put it on the Christmas list. 🎄 Day Two: What is something I was taught to hate, and how do I unlearn that? 🎄 Day Three: What is something I internalized that I need to let go of? 🎄 Day Four: What is something negative that I say about myself? Why? 🎄 Day Five: What is a physical object that hurts me to keep around? Donate it so it can become someone else’s joy.

🎄 Day Six: Who do I need to forgive? (A direct conversation is not needed, but you can opt-in to that IF you feel prepared to do so.) 🎄 Day Seven: What do I need to forgive myself for? 🎄 Day Eight: What is something you wanted to learn but were never able to, and why did it interest you? Reflect on why it was attractive. 🎄 Day Nine: What kind of people am I attracting into my life, and how does this effect me? Reflect on what patterns/cycles are occurring. 🎄 Day Ten: Who do I miss? Reflect on what was so impactful about them. 🎄 Day Eleven: What is something you loved that you had to leave behind? See if it can be dived back into. 🎄 Day Twelve: What have the last eleven days taught me about myself? Reflect on how you can use this moving forward. And that’s it! I hope you guys enjoy!

Tenets of the Gods

Baldr: The brightness of life. Let your presence be inspiring and beautiful to all. Allow your joy to radiate from within and become your aura. Bragi: Believe in the power of your words. Speak carefully with thought and precision. Let your praise empower and strengthen, and your insults dishearten and wither. Eir: Seek the cure. Help those in need, and offer comfort in whatever form you can. Reject the corruption of disease, any affliction can be treated and healed with the right approach. Fenrir: Destroy your chains and those who forge them. Never be cowed or submit in fear, reason should be met with respect but dominion with insurrection. Forseti: Deliver the beneficial compromise. Let peace be brokered and unnecessary conflict be evaded, good faith be honoured and deception be castigated. Freyja: Bask in your glory and empowerment. Let pleasure be a virtue, and self-determination be the basis of your strength. Revel in your emotions for they are your power. Freyr: Advance the endeavour of growth. Nurture life in all its forms and display the beauty of progeneration. Anything can take root and grow given the right conditions. Frigga: Provide and protect. Let all you care for be comfortable and safe, and no need be denied. The fire can warm but also burn. Heimdall: Vigilance and caution. A misstep may bring misery and an unheard word, disaster. The way forward is clear and danger is transparent, when the time is taken to identify it. Hela: Death is but the other half of life. Let stillness be, and quiet guide your thoughts. Endings should be neither sought nor feared, an end is but the opportunity for further beginnings. Idunn: Wisdom in youth. Let the words of babes ring with your consciousness and seek the truth held in their innocence, ignorance is found in the dismissal of the young. Loki: Freedom in fun and change. Do not be bound by norms and civility, evil is often disguised as order, and the fabricated as natural. The good thing is not always the common thing, deviation can lead to delight. Modi: Evolve and progress. Find no contentment in maintaining a status quo. Each day be better than yesterday, see the good of your forebear and strive to excel further. Seek, always, the betterment of your theory and actions. Njord: Ebb and flow, give and take. Action begets reaction, matter demands a void, for happiness there must be sadness, for gain there must be loss. Balance is a virtue, no one approach can suit every obstacle. Odin: Wise and learned. Always search for the opportunity to learn, wisdom is found in the diversity of life. Give your knowledge freely and be gracious in reception, a mind in isolation is a mind that does not grow. Sif: Be proud and know your worth. Demand your place and your right to exist in the world. Pay mind to fair criticism but reject detractors wholly. Take pride in yourself, and seek betterment for your own sake. Sigyn: Steadfast and devoted. Stand firmly for what you believe, keep loyal to that you love. Nothing worth doing is easy, no worthwhile thing is effortless. Love takes work, and ideals require labour. Skadhi: Justice through vengeance. Vileness be met with viciousness, the unforgivable can not be forgiven, though reason may temper rage. Covert, can be calamity, and war kept for a better day. Thor: Powerful protection. Vie for strength in soul and arm, to protect is to persevere against evil, contest not only in arms but in wills. To bring joy against misery, hope against despair, and a hammer against tyranny. Tyr: Honour and sacrifice. Victory is not always decisive, a small win leads to the larger success, a minor loss can avert the grander. Achievement can come in portion just as well as in entirety. Ullr: Mirth in contest. Appreciate fair competition and find joy in the fight, to train you must have a partner, to win - a rival. In loss be grateful for the challenger and in victory, for the challenge. norsegodcalls These are some personal interpretations of the kinds of values and virtues that the gods each have, written up as specific tenets.
